Expression And Clinical Significance Of Receptor For Activated Protein C Kinase1and Ki67in Papillary Thyroid Carcinoma

Objective: Expression of Receptor for Activated Protein Kinase C1in manytumors included non-small cell lung carcinoma,atocellular carcinoma,breast cancer,oralsquamous cell carcinoma has increased, and it have certain relevance with the featuresof clinicopathological.The aim of the research is to detect the expression of of PTC,then analysis of the clinical pathological features and prognosis,and the correlation withKi67.Methods:we Collected thyroid related specimen of166cases confirmed to meetthe requirements during2005-2007from the department of Pathology of People’sHospital o f Liaoning Province, including76cases of PTC,30cases of NGWPH,30cases of nodular goiter,30cases of normal thyroid tissue. We detected the expression ofRACK1in specimens of136cases by using tissue microarray immune histochemicalmethod, analyzed whether RACK1has relevance with the clinical pathologicalcharacteristics of PTC or not. Moreover, Follow-up deadlines was January1,2012,follow-up time was0.9to60months, follow-up ending date was thyroid carcinomarecurrence or metastasis. We used the telephone follow-up. Survival time for patients istumor surgery day to diagnosis of recurrence or metastasis. Correlation analysis ofRACK1expression and the prognosis of the patientsResults: The positive expression rate of RACK1in normal thyroid tissue, nodulargoiter, NGWPH and PTC were26%,33%,33%,76%, respectively. Two comparisonbetween groups is shown that positive expression rate of RACK1in PTC has difference(P <0.05)with normal thyroid tissue, nodular goiter, NGWPH respectively; Betweenthe other groups (the nodular goiter and normal thyroid tissue, normal thyroid tissueand NGWPH, nodular goiter and NGWPH),there was no significant difference ofstatistics. The positive expression rate of Ki67in normal thyroid tissue, nodular goiter,NGWPH and PTC were13%,26%,33%,89%, respectively. Pairwise comparison results between groups showed that positive expression rate of Ki67in PTC has significantdifference (P <0.05). RACK1in76patients with PTC is related with tumor size,lymph node metastasis, clinical TNM staging (P <0.05). however, no correlation withthe patient’s gender, age.We also found that the positive expression of RACK1in76patients cases have significant correlation with positive expression of Ki67, with theenhancement of RACK1expressions,Ki67expression is also enhanced. The expressionof RACK1and Ki67has correlation, the correlation coefficient is0.301(P <0.05). Inaddition after surgical treatment of52cases of PTC patients were followed up for5years, we found that it is higher of RACK1positive recurrence after surgery patients,the difference was statistically significant (P <0.05).Conclusion: RACK1involved in a wide range of biological processes as ascaffolding protein, it was significantly higher in the expression of PTC, and itsexpression is associated with PTC TNM stage, Staging is higher, the better to express.Itcan be used as a papillary thyroid benign and malignant lesion identification referenceindicators combined with other factors. High expression of RACK1is closely relatedwith lymph node metastasis of PTC. Meanwhile, with the enhancement of Ki67expressions, RACK1expression is also enhanced. The high expression of RACK1canbe used as a independent prognostic marker of low survival rate of patients.RACK1may become the new therapeutic targets. It is likely to become the new treatmentstrategies if the expression of RACK1is suppressed in tumor cells,we can inhibit themetastasis and progress of tumor.
